Our morning starts are 5:30 (mainly football and throwing athletes, shot put/discus) and most are handling it well. Surprisingly I have got little push back from the parents. In the afternoons I have a 3 hour slot. The first hour are the track athletes the second hour is speed and agility then the third is weight room for football. We split the Lineman/linebackers every other morning, same with skill.

There's a lot of talent on the team. We have one DE that's 6'4 328lbs that's second in the state in shot put. I'm having the big LB's drop weight so I get them more athletic. The big DE has a 1.72 10 yard split. For a kid that big that's explosive.

In addition to my gym. In less than two months I managed to turn around our schools football team strength program. During this time they would maybe have 20-25% participation. Since Nov.30 we now over 70% participation into the program with most getting stronger by the week. This is a program that hasn't won a league game in 13 seasons. This was the first time they have ever had a structured program down to the minute. With this being said the coaches have managed to incorporate my program for track. Now I have a total of 100+ athletes.

Today the AD and the Vice Principal offered me the "director of strength and conditioning" for most of the school programs. Football, baseball, track and field, lacrosse, volleyball, etc.

In addition, the NFL and Pro-day combine preps have started so I'm also busy with that.
